Abstract

Jakhar shown that for f(x)=anxn+an1xn1++a0f(x)=a_nx^n + a_{n-1}x^{n-1}+\cdot+ a_0 (a00a_0\neq 0) is a polynomial with rational coefficients, if there exists a prime integer pp satisfying νp(an)=0\nu_p(a_n)=0 and nνp(ai)(ni)νp(a0)>0n\nu_p(a_i)\ge (n-i)\nu_p(a_0)> 0 for every 0in10\le i\le n-1, then f(x)f(x) has at most gcd(νp(a0),n)gcd(\nu_p(a_0),n) irreducible factors over the field Q\mathbb{Q} of rational numbers and each irreducible factor has degree at least n/gcd(νp(a0),n)n/gcd(\nu_p(a_0),n). The goal of this paper is to generalize this criterion in the following context: Let (K,ν)(K,\nu) be a rank one discrete valued field, RνR_\nu its valuation ring and Fν\mathbb{F}_\nu its residue field. Assume that f(x)=ϕn(x)+an1(x)ϕn1(x)++a0(x)Rν[x]f(x)=\phi^n(x) + a_{n- 1}(x)\phi^{n-1}(x)+\cdot+ a_0(x)\in R_\nu[x], with for every i=0,,n1i=0,\dots,n-1, ai(x)Rν[x]a_i(x)\in R_\nu[x], and a0(x)0a_0(x)\neq 0 for some monic polynomial ϕRν[x]\phi\in R_\nu[x] with ϕ\overline{\phi} is irreducible in Fν[x]\mathbb{F}_\nu[x]. If for every 0in10\le i\le n-1, nνp(ai)(ni)νp(a0)>0n\nu_p(a_i)\ge (n-i)\nu_p(a_0)>0,} then f(x)f(x) has at most gcd(νp(a0(x)),n)gcd(\nu_p(a_0(x)),n) irreducible factors over the field KhK^h and so over KK and each irreducible factor has degree at least n/gcd(νp(a0),n)n/gcd(\nu_p(a_0),n), where KhK^h is the henselization of (K,ν)(K,\nu).
